According to the Naranpura police, the complainant, an advocate, along with her mother, had gone to the cafe in a commercial complex. Shastri Nagar, While she was trying to park her car outside the building, a man parked his motorcycle in the space.
Unable to park his vehicle, the complainant asked the person to remove his vehicle. An officer said, “She alleged that he abused her, pulled her out of the car and hit her. She also alleged that he molested her.”
The woman called up the police control room, after which a team from Naranpura went to the spot and registered an FIR against the accused for assault, molestation and using abusive words. Naranpura police has arrested the accused and started investigation.
